Robert Luffman (Libertarian Party) is running for election to the U.S. House to represent North Carolina's 5th Congressional District. He is on the ballot in the general election on November 3, 2026. The Libertarian Party primary for this office on March 3, 2026, was canceled.

The survey questions appear in bold and are followed by Luffman's responses.\nExpand all | Collapse all\nWho are you? Tell us about yourself. I've never been a fan of the \"two party system\". They keep us divided, so that they can stay in power. With that being said, I announce my candidacy for the US House of Representatives, NC District 5. I am a firm believer in Congressional Term Limits. If elected, I will only seek to run 5 total terms. After that I may run for a different office. Please list below 3 key messages of your campaign. What are the main points you want voters to remember about your goals for your time in office? I am a firm believer that the two party system in this country has been geared to keep us all down. It is my duty as an American citizen to stand up in an effort to keep them in check, and attempt to limit their control over us. They have essentially turned politics into college sports. One winner. One loser. Forcing a political divide in this nation so deep, that we can hardly breathe. I wish to end this now. I will work with anyone on any topic, to pass legitimate legislation that helps out all citizens, and future citizens. People before party. I am also a firm believer in Congressional Term Limits. This position needs an expiration date. Fresh hearts and minds to fuel America's future. \r\n\r\nOn this I wish to be held accountable by others. The residents of North Carolina deserve better representation in Washington than what we currently have. \r\n\r\nI have watched our Attorney General spend precious time, suing FEMA, in order to get the Helene relief money promised. \r\n\r\nGrass roots is everything in Western NC. We carried out most of that relief ourselves while waiting, and we are still working and waiting. What areas of public policy are you personally passionate about? Congressional Term Limits. Immigration reform. Big topic in today's political landscape. This issue has not been updated by Congress since 1996. Marijuana legalization. Not for myself, but for others. I've seen Veterans with PTSD nearly drink themselves into oblivion. Who now relax by other means. CBD was a great step in showing how this system actually helps instead of hinders. Rollback and record expungement for those who's lives were forever tainted due to marijuana charges. I believe in smaller government and bigger freedoms.
